Whirling Pope Joan

Conceived by Blowzabella hurdy gurdy player Nigel Eaton (b. 3 January 1966, Lyndhurst, Hampshire, Britain) and vocalist Julie Murphy (b. London, Britain), this one-off folk task took its uncommon name from a vintage card video game. Bass/cittern participant Ian Luff became a member of Eaton and Murphy on the sole documenting, 1994’s Spin, which offered to high light the previous’s inventive hurdy gurdy playing as well as the last mentioned’s passionate, soulful vocals. Murphy continued to create the acclaimed Fernhill with her hubby Ceri Rhys Matthews, while Eaton documented solo materials before rejoining Blowzabella.
